From the laws of physics on a skateboard to the effects of weather on a ball, this series explores the science behind these amazin sports. Explore core science concepts in an engaging, high-interest format, with step-by-step guides to teach readers how to perform key moved in each sport; as well as providing fascinating facts and achievements.
